UPVC Window Repair Near Me

Windows are an essential element of any home. They keep out water, air and noise as well as pollutants. However, they can fail or become damaged over time. In certain instances, these issues might require professional repair to fix them.

UPVC windows have become popular because of their durability and low-maintenance requirements. They can also save you money on your energy bills.

UPVC window lock repair

uPVC windows are a popular option for new homes and renovations. These windows offer many benefits including durability as well as ease of maintenance and energy efficiency. These windows are BPAand phthalate-free, making them safe for children. They are also rustproof, and do not require painting or varnishing to keep them looking their best. They aren't susceptible to warping or rotting and are easy to maintain. Despite their strength and ease of maintenance, uPVC can sometimes develop issues that require professional attention. These problems can include a drafty or damaged window or a lock that is broken, or a damaged handle.

uPVC window and door locks could get damaged over time due to wear and tear or accidental damage. They can become less effective and vulnerable to burglaries. This is why it is essential to repair these parts as soon as possible. Fortunately, you can do this by contacting a local double-glazing specialist. This type of expert has been trained to complete a broad range of repairs and upgrades for uPVC windows and doors. They may also suggest other security items such as letterbox guards and door viewers.

If your uPVC windows won't close properly, it could be because of an indentation between the frame and the sash. This can lead to draughts, but it can also cause damp and water damage. You can check by putting some paper between the sash frame and the sash to determine whether the sash can be shut.

To fix the issue, you'll need to remove the seals around the frame and the sash. The next step is to remove the locking mechanism from its position within the frame. To access the gearbox, you will need a flat torch or a screwdriver. After you have removed the gearbox, you'll have to replace it with a brand new one with the same type and size.

You can also employ an expert local to help you fix the uPVC window lock. They will have all the tools required to complete the task, which they will bring with them. They will also be acquainted with the different types of uPVC windows and will be able to recognize yours on the phone. They will be able to identify your issue quickly and give you an estimate for the repair work.
